Instrument structure
The intelligent COD analyzer in the laboratory consists of a liquid preparation system, a coordination system, a heating system, a titration system, and a control system (without a dash), which is a perfect combination of flow analysis and classical volumetric analysis.

Efficient batch analysis
On the basis of ensuring reflux digestion for 2 hours, the digestion temperature is the same as the standard method, and the newly invented technology is used to achieve intelligent liquid preparation, digestion, and titration processes, greatly improving analysis efficiency.
Use a sequential injection, heating, titration, and cleaning operation mode to fully utilize the instrument's sampling time. The instrument has two digestion units, each with9A digestion reflux device. Each digestion device automatically adds water samples and reagents and then independently heats them at atmospheric pressure, boiling and refluxing2Hour; The digested test solution enters the titration system and is automatically titrated with ferrous ammonium sulfate solution. The instrument is automatically cleaned. instrument24Can make samples continuously for hours91One.
The newly invented titration algorithm and fast titration technology. At the beginning, titrate quickly, and when approaching the endpoint, titrate slowly for a more accurate endpoint.
Using rapid heating and cooling techniques to shorten the ineffective time during the analysis process. Each digestion tube has an independent temperature control circuit, which strictly controls the heating and cooling temperatures, overcoming the problem of uneven temperature caused by multiple digestion tubes being heated together by a heating table, greatly improving measurement accuracy.
high reliability
By using photometric titration technology, the detection results are more stable and the maintenance free period is greatly extended, which is more in line with national standards.
The newly invented integrated digestion and condensation tube not only simplifies the operation of the instrument, reduces the failure rate, but also prevents the escape of components that may be caused by digestion heating.
By combining the precise flow analysis of Delin with classical volumetric analysis techniques, the instrument operation is greatly simplified and the failure rate is significantly reduced.
High accuracy
Using Delin's self-developed anti boiling technology, coupled with independent and precise temperature control, ensures smooth heating and reflux.
Daily automatic calibration of ferrous ammonium sulfate titrant.
Adopting high-precision injection technology, the relative standard deviation of injection is measured≤0.1%.
